Set during an election year in Indonesia, Heni is a legislative council candidate in the middle of making a campaign video about a slum area on the outskirts of Jakarta. In the video, Heni will give a house to Satinah, an old widow, whom Heni objectifies just as a poor and miserable low-class citizen. Satinah’s inability to fake cry according to the needs of the video, frustrates Heni and makes her try every possible way to make Satinah cry naturally.

Deo Mahameru is a filmmaker based in Jakarta, Indonesia. Deo started his career with the short film Calon (2015), and The Nameless Boy (2017), which the film selected at several festivals including Jogja-Netpac Asian Film Festival, Singapore International FIlm Festival, and FFD Jogja.
